Conrad and North Dallas are an even 4-4 against one another since March of 2015, but likely not for long. The Chargers are taking a road trip to face off against the Bulldogs at 5:00 p.m. on Thursday. Conrad will be looking to extend their current five-game winning streak.

Conrad took a nine-run defeat the last time they faced off against Carter, but this time they managed to keep it close and that made all the difference. The Chargers skirted past the Cowboys 10-8. For those keeping track at home, that's the closest victory the Chargers have posted since February 7th.

Lincoln typically has all the answers at home, but on Tuesday North Dallas proved too difficult a challenge. They put the hurt on the Tigers with a sharp 21-10 win. The result was nothing new for the Bulldogs, who have now won 12 matches by seven runs or more so far this season.

Valeria Rojas was a standout: she scored three runs and stole three bases while getting on base in five of her six plate appearances. She is on a roll when it comes to stolen bases, as she's now snagged at least one in each of the last seven games she's played. Kiyonna Foster was another key player, scoring three runs and stealing a base while going 3-for-4.

North Dallas has been performing incredibly well recently as they've won 13 of their last 14 games. That's provided a nice bump to their 14-8 record this season. The victories came thanks in part to their hitting performance across that stretch, as they averaged 16.1 runs over those games. As for Conrad, they pushed their record up to 15-8 with the win, which was their third straight at home.

Conrad might still be hurting after the 15-0 loss they got from North Dallas in their previous matchup back in March. Can the Chargers av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
